The Goddess Of
by Randi Garner
read by Abigail Reno
Part 1 of the Fragile Divine series
No gods or curses will keep them from each other.
Naia, the daughter of the High Sea Goddess, is an embarrassment. She holds no title and no power but is the key to a curse placed centuries ago on her mother: Naia must form a union with a god from an opposing family.
When the day arrives for her arranged marriage, she turns to the High God of Death and Curses for help.
He assists Naia under one condition-she must accept a curse, blindly. Willing to do whatever it takes to escape her mother's kingdom beneath the sea, Naia agrees and flees to the Mortal Land.
When she wakes up in Ronin Kahale's childhood home, she's greeted by the warm, welcoming twenty-eight-year-old mortal. Distrustful of Ronin and his selfless hospitality, she's convinced there's more to him than what he's sharing.
However, he's her one-way ticket into Hollow City, an ominous concrete jungle infested with witches. Somewhere among its streets lies Finnian, Naia's younger brother and the only one capable of helping her hide from their cruel mother.
Naia desperately tries not to care for another mortal, but as her life intertwines with Ronin's, she questions the lengths she will go to keep him safe from the gods who hunt her down-and the curse that looms over her.
With gods, though, everything comes with a price.

Even in Death
by Randi Garner
read by Benjamin Crow, Will Watt
Part 2 of the Fragile Divine series
Fate be damned.
Now imprisoned in Moros, buried deep in the Land of the Dead, Finnian is determined to right a wrong he made centuries ago. Somewhere in the hellish landscape is his father, and he intends to find him and flee their chains together.
Cassian, the High God of Death and Curses, has one desire: get Finnian to confess where he's hiding a valuable weapon-one deadly to deities.
For centuries, the High Goddess of Fate has plagued Cassian over a dispute that took place between them long ago. Desperate to end her antagonizing once and for all, Cassian grants Finnian with a choice to either hand over the weapon or endure one of his curses.
The Kiss of Delirium.
After centuries of using necromancy, stealing the High God of Death and Curses’ souls, and playing a heated game of cat-and-mouse, Finnian knows all the ways to crawl under Cassian's skin. Racing against the silent clock of the curse chipping away at his sanity, Finnian must figure out a way to outwit his long-standing enemy and learn the whereabouts of his father before his mind erodes entirely.
However, the more their fates begin to tangle, the more old feelings ignite.
Chaos is inevitable.
“Even in Death” is the second book in the “Fragile Divine”, an interconnected dark fantasy romance series about the frailty of gods and goddesses. You can expect high stakes, all the emotions, a mythology-inspired world, urban settings, mental health rep, and a little horror. The series must be read in order.
